Qatar Airways to start non-stop flights to Phuket, Thailand
(MENAFN) Qatar Airways announced enhancing its services to Thailand with the addition of non-stop flights to Phuket, starting October 26th, 2014, QNA reported.
Qatar Airways started its services to Thailand more than 14 years ago with non-stop flights between Doha and Bangkok. The carrier now serves the Thai capital three times a day, and starting December 16th, 2014, will increase that to four-times-daily.
Qatar Airways launched daily flights from Doha to Phuket via Kuala Lumpur in 2010. The new non-stop service from October 26th will facilitate shorter travel times for the growing number of tourists to Phuket and for those heading out of Thailand.
"A dedicated non-stop Phuket service will help meet the growing demand the airline has for this particular destination. Moreover, Europe is an extremely popular destination for a number of Thailand-based locals as well," Qatar Airways Group CEO said.
